Understanding Hyperhidrosis

Hyperhidrosis is a condition characterized by excessive sweating beyond what is necessary for body temperature regulation. It commonly affects areas such as:

Underarms (axillary hyperhidrosis)

Palms of hands

Soles of feet

Face and scalp

This condition can be frustrating and may interfere with social, professional, and personal life. Botox has proven to be a highly effective treatment for managing hyperhidrosis by temporarily blocking the nerve signals responsible for sweat production.

How Does Botox Work for Hyperhidrosis?

Botox (Botulinum toxin) works by inhibiting the nerves that activate sweat glands. When injected into the affected area, Botox prevents excessive sweating without affecting other bodily functions. The procedure is safe, quick, and provides long-lasting relief.

The Botox Procedure for Hyperhidrosis

Consultation: A dermatologist or cosmetic specialist will assess your condition and determine the required dosage.

Preparation: The treatment area is cleaned, and a numbing cream may be applied for comfort.

Injection Process: Botox is injected into multiple points in the affected area using fine needles.

Post-Treatment Care: Patients are advised to avoid heavy exercise and hot showers for 24 hours.

Results: Sweating reduction begins within 3-5 days, with full effects visible in 1-2 weeks.

Cost of Botox for Hyperhidrosis in Islamabad

The cost of Botox for excessive sweating in Islamabad varies depending on factors such as:

The treatment area (underarms, hands, feet, etc.).

The number of Botox units required.

The expertise of the practitioner and clinic reputation.

On average, Botox for hyperhidrosis costs between PKR 40,000 – PKR 100,000 per session. A personalized consultation will determine the exact pricing based on your needs.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. Is Botox for hyperhidrosis painful?

The procedure involves minimal discomfort, similar to a small pinch. A numbing cream can be applied for added comfort.

2. How long do the effects of Botox last?

Results typically last between 4-6 months, after which repeat sessions are needed to maintain dryness.

3. Are there any side effects?

Mild redness, swelling, or slight bruising at the injection site may occur but typically resolves within a few days.

4. Can Botox completely stop sweating?

While Botox significantly reduces sweating, it does not completely stop it. However, it provides substantial relief for most patients.
